Getting bash warning messages after opening crosh and shell in VT1

Project Member Reported by son...@google.com, Sep 26 2016

Issue description

Version: 8838.0.0
OS: chromeOS

What steps will reproduce the problem?
(1) Sign in to the device.
(2) Open crosh (Ctrl + Alt + t) and run shell.


What is the expected output?
Should not get any warning messages.


What do you see instead?
Getting bash warning messages after opening crosh and shell in VT1
=============================================
/bin/bash: warning: setlocale: LC_ALL: cannot change locale (en_US.utf8)
Loading extra module: /usr/share/crosh/dev.d/50-crosh.sh
Welcome to crosh, the Chrome OS developer shell.

If you got here by mistake, don't panic!  Just close this tab and carry on.

Type 'help' for a list of commands.

crosh> shell
bash: warning: setlocale: LC_ALL: cannot change locale (en_US.utf8)
chronos@localhost / $ 
================================================


Please use labels and text to provide additional information.



Note: able to reproduce this issue in VT2.
